    <title>1992 (3) TMI 322 - ANDHRA PRADESH HIGH COURT</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=156588</link>
    <description>A tax levy under section 5-C of the Andhra Pradesh General Sales Tax Act was upheld because the charging provision itself identified the taxable event, the liable dealer, the rate, and the measure of tax as the total amount charged for supply of food or drink. The later amendment enlarging the definitions of &quot;sale,&quot; &quot;turnover&quot; and &quot;tax&quot; did not prevent assessment for the retrospective period, and Rule 5 could not override the statutory charge. The challenge to assessment for the period from 2 February 1983 to 30 June 1985 was rejected, and the demand remained undisturbed, subject only to consideration of the plea regarding non-collection before the assessing authority.</description>
